The National Guard and Reserve option is a great alternative for financial assistance in lieu of a scholarship. In SY 2007-2008 almost 40% of our ECU Cadets were in either the National Guard or Reserves. This option, called the Simultaneous Membership Program (SMP), allows you to pursue your education and receive the financial benefits of a National Guard or Reserve Soldier.
Most Army ROTC SMP Cadets in the Reserve have the benefits of the NG without the worry of being deployed.
*Qualified Cadets are those that have completed BASIC (Enlisted Boot Camp) and AIT (Advanced Individual Training). Upon completion of both, Cadets may be granted the benefits of the Montgomery G.I. Bill.
